The general eligibility criteria for MBA is passing a bachelor's degree from any recognised board with at least 50% marks. You will also have to appear for CAT, MAT or any other MBA entrance exam to get eligible for MBA. It should be noted that the eligibility criteria for MBA admission is different from college to college. You are advised to visit the official website of the selected college to know more about the MBA eligibility criteria.
